Electronic Component – MSP430F4132

MSP430F4132

Description:

The Texas Instruments MSP430 family of ultralow-power microcontrollers consist of several devices featuring different sets of peripherals targeted for various applications. The architecture, combined with five low power modes, is optimized to achieve extended battery life in portablemeasurement applications. The device features a powerful 16-bit RISC CPU, 16-bit registers, and constant generator that contribute to maximum code efficiency.The digitally controlled oscillator (DCO) allows wake-up from low-power modes to active mode in less than 6 µs.

The electronic componentMSP430F412 is a microcontroller configurationwith two 16-bit timers, a basic timerwith a real-time clock, a 10-bit A/D converter, a versatile analog comparator, two universal serial communication interfaces, up to 48 I/O pins, and a liquid crystal display driver.

Features:

  • Low Supply-Voltage Range, 1.8 V to 3.6 V
  • Ultralow Power Consumption
    Active Mode: 220 µA at 1 MHz, 2.2 V
    Standby Mode: 0.9 µA
    Off Mode (RAM Retention): 0.1 µA
  • Five Power-Saving Modes
  • Wake-Up From Standby Mode in Less Than 6 µs
    • Internal Very Low Power, Low-Frequency Oscillator
  • 16-Bit RISC Architecture, 125-ns Instruction Cycle Time
  • 16-Bit Timer_A With Three Capture/Compare Registers
  • 16-Bit Timer_A With Five Capture/Compare Registers
  • Two Universal Serial Communication Interfaces (USCIs)
    • USCI_A0
      • Enhanced UART Supporting Auto-Baudrate Detection
      • IrDA Encoder and Decoder
      • Synchronous SPI
    • USCI_B0
      • I2C
      • Synchronous SPI
  • Supply Voltage Supervisor/Monitor With Programmable Level Detection
  • Integrated LCD Driver With Contrast Control for Up to 144 Segments
  • Basic Timer With Real Time Clock Feature
  • Brownout detector
